Claims
- 1. In combination, an industrial robot having a work head operable through a range of positions and having control means programmed for causing the work head to perform an automatic program of operations and three-dimensional motions relative to a work-piece at rest, a conveyor including a work carrier for transporting the work-piece along a path in the operative range of the work head, the work-piece and its work carrier forming a work unit, and means for modifying the control of the work head by the programmed control means in accordance with the travel of the work unit, said modifying means including means for providing corrective output having a starting condition, and means for operating said corrective output means out of said starting condition in synchronism with the travel of the work unit, said operating means including an endless chain, means for supporting said chain and for disposing a length thereof for movement along a chain-advance path adjacent and parallel to said path of the work carrier, said chain-supporting means including at least one sprocket and said chain being operable endlessly in one direction about said sprocket, transmission means for providing drive of said corrective output means by said sprocket, locking means for coupling said chain to said work unit to be driven thereby and for operating said corrective output means throughout the automatic program of the work head and for thereafter releasing the chain from the work unit, and means for restoring said corrective output means to its starting condition after completion of said automatic program while said chain is operated at any rate including zero in said one direction.
- 2. The combination in accordance with claim 1, wherein said coupling means includes a latch carried by said work carrier along said chain-advance path, the latch being complementary to and operable into locked engagement with any of numerous discrete portions of the chain, and means biasing said latch toward said engagement.
- 3. The combination in accordance with claim 1, wherein said transmission means includes means for decoupling said corrective output means from said sprocket during operation of said restoring means.
- 4. The combination in accordance with claim 1, wherein said chain supporting means includes an additional sprocket, said sprockets including first and second sprockets arranged to support said length of chain at the start and at the end of the chain-advance path, respectively, the sprockets having teeth that enter spaces in the chain, and wherein said releasable means comprises a latch carried by a work carrier along said chain-advance path and biased toward the chain and complementary to and operable into locked engagement with numerous discrete portions of said chain, said latch being adapted to enter the sprocket-tooth spaces of the chain, the teeth of said second sprocket being effective to push the latch out of locked engagement with said chain as said work carrier carries said latch past said second sprocket.
- 5. The combination in accordance with claim 4, wherein said corrective output means comprises encoding means, wherein said transmission between said sprocket and said corrective output means includes a clutch, and wherein said apparatus further includes a start control responsive to the work unit reaching a prescribed position for causing the clutch to couple said sprocket to said corrective output means.
- 6. The combination in accordance with claim 1, wherein said corrective output means is of a type wherein continued operation in one direction causes restoration thereof to said starting condition, and including means operable after release of said chain from the work unit for advancing said chain in said one direction until said corrective output means is restored.
- 7. The combination in accordance with claim 1, wherein said transmission provides continued coupling of said sprocket and said corrective output means during operation of said control modifying means and during operation of said restoring means.
- 8. The combination in accordance with claim 1, wherein said corrective output means includes an impulse counter and impulse means operable by said transmission means for supplying impulses to the counter, and wherein said restoring means is arranged to restore said counter to its starting condition, whereby restoration of the corrective output means to its starting condition is independent of the chain.
- 9. The combination in accordance with claim 1, wherein said corrective output means includes a digital encoder operable by said transmission means, a storage register, and means for deriving the difference between the output of the encoder and that of the storage register for thereby providing the desired corrective output, said restoring means including means responsive to arrival of the work unit at a prescribed position for entering the output of the encoder into the storage register for thereby establishing said starting condition, whereby restoration of the corrective output means to its starting condition is independent of the chain.
- 10. The combination in accordance with claim 1, wherein said coupling means includes discrete devices on said work carrier and on said chain cooperable to form a drive coupling, and wherein said corrective output means comprises an encoder operated by said transmission means, and wherein said control modifying means further includes drive means for resetting the encoder to zero following completion of the automatic program of the robot and for concurrently advancing a said discrete device on the chain into starting position.
- 11. The combination in accordance with claim 1, wherein said corrective output means comprises an electromechanical digital encoder, and wherein said transmission means includes a clutch between said sprocket and said encoder, and wherein said restoring means includes drive means for resetting the encoder to zero, further including control means for activating said encoder-resetting drive means following completion of the program-controlled operation of the robot on the work carried by the work carrier, said control means causing disengagement of the clutch during resetting of the encoder.
- 12. The combination in accordance with claim 1, wherein said coupling means includes driving and driven devices of the article carrier and the endless chain, respectively, the devices of said coupling means being cooperable in interlocked relationship and the device carried by the chain being disposed in the path of advance of the driving device of the work carrier for establishing said interlocked relationship and for thereby operating said corrective output means.
- 13. The combination in accordance with claim 1, wherein said coupling means comprises latching means carried by a work carrier and operable to engage and become locked to any of numerous portions of the chain distributed along the length thereof, and wherein said corrective output means comprises a digital encoder, said apparatus further including a start control responsive to the arrival of the work unit at a position along said path following establishment of locking engagement of said latch to said chain for concurrently initiating operation of the programmed control means of the robot and for initiating the advance of said encoder.
- 14. The combination in accordance with claim 1, wherein part of the coupling means is carried by the work carrier and includes a pivoted latch biased toward the chain for cooperation with any of numerous portions thereof distributed along the length thereof and effective, when in coupled relationship to the chain, to enforce fore-and-aft motion of the chain in the event of fore-and-aft jerking of the article carrier.
- 15. In combination, an industrial robot having a work head operable through a range of positions and having control means programmed for causing the work head to perform an automatic program of operations and three-dimensional motions relative to a work-piece at rest, a conveyor including a work carrier for transporting the work-piece along a path in the operative range of the work head, the work-piece and its work carrier forming a work unit, and means for modifying the control of the work head by the programmed control means in accordance with the travel of the work unit, said modifying means including means for providing corrective output having a starting condition, and means for operating said corrective output means out of said starting condition in synchronism with the travel of the work unit, drive means for said corrective output means, locking drive coupling means for initiating, maintaining and terminating coupling of said drive means to said work unit for operation in synchronism therewith during travel of the work unit along said path, and means operative after coupling of said drive means to said work carrier has been established for initiating the automatic program of the robot and for rendering said control modifying means effective to modify the automatic operations of the robot pursuant to its programmed control means.
- 16. The combination in accordance with claim 15, wherein said corrective output means includes an electromechanical digital encoder continuously coupled to said sprocket by said transmission means, a storage register, and means responsive to said register and said encoder for deriving values representing the advance of the encoder, and said restoring means including start control means responsive to the arrival of the work unit at a starting position for entering into the storage register the value represented by the encoder at that time.
- 17. The combination in accordance with claim 15, wherein said corrective control output means includes an electromechanical encoder, and wherein said drive means includes clutch means activated by said means responsive to the arrival of the work unit at a start position for initiating operation of the encoder, and wherein said restoring means includes reset means for said encoder, and further including control means for said clutch and said reset means operative after the robot has completed its program for discontinuing operation of the encoder by the drive means and for causing reset of the encoder by the reset means.
- 18. The combination in accordance with claim 15, wherein said corrective output means includes a pulse generator operated by said drive means and a counter rendered responsive to said pulse generator by said means responsive to the arrival of the work unit at the start position.
Parent Case Info
This is a continuation of application Ser. No. 412,532, filed Nov. 5, 1973, now abandoned.
US Referenced Citations (5)
Continuations (1)
|
Number |
Date |
Country |
Parent |
412532 |
Nov 1973 |
|